Dinthe Nout The paintings by Dinthe Nout (1987, Nijmegen) remind us of days gone by, fable children and idealistic images. The ominous realistic childfigures that reoccur in Dinthe's work are deformed and don't seem childlike or even human. |

Iefke Cochius Iefke Cochius, born in Paramaribo (Surinam), lives and works in The Hague, and is a self taught artist. For Cochius colors are the essence of painting. Her work is figurative without being realistic. She works mainly with acrylic, oils and mixed techniques. |

Lydia Lindo 8 years ago I started painting portraits on MDF boards. Once I started sawing I couldn't stop, and I made about 30 portraits of writers who were special to me, like Charlotte Mutsaers, Virginia Woolf (with sigaretholder), Maarten 't Hart, Proust and recently Ann Goldstein (director Stedelijk Museum Amsterdam). I have painted for more than 30 years, on canvas as well as cardboard and wood using acrylic, oils or gouache. Mijn subjects vary from potrait to landscape to houses to flowers... |

Sandra Thie Sandra Thie paints portraits in oils. Her style is direct, and the resemblance is striking. In her drawings and sketches she tries to reveal the essence of a character, also in search of an autonomous form. The subjects of her oil paintings are often children and friends, but frequently she also does assigned work. |
